What's eating my white magic grape hyacinth?
Squirrels & Mice
Signs: Bulbs stolen from the ground after autumn planting; plants absent or sparse in spring despite apparent planting
Control: Protect with wire mesh laid over the bed; plant in buried wire cages; use physical deterrents near planting areas
Aphids
Signs: Soft colonies on flower spikes; honeydew; minor stunting of flower development
Control: Spray with insecticidal soap or neem oil; hand-remove small colonies; natural predators usually provide control
Slugs & Snails
Signs: Holes in emerging foliage, especially in cool damp spring conditions
Control: Apply iron phosphate pellets around plants; hand-pick at night; keep beds free of debris and dense mulch

What is eating my white magic grape hyacinth?
White Magic Grape Hyacinth (Muscari aucheri) is susceptible to the same pests as other grape hyacinths: aphids feed on flower spikes, squirrels and mice dig bulbs from the soil, and slugs graze emerging leaves. Narcissus bulb fly occasionally attacks. This compact species is generally tough and low-maintenance in well-drained soil.
